PR Newswire | 20 May, 2010

MADRID: The Great Place to Work Institute today named Abbott (NYSE: ABT) one of the Best Workplaces in Europe at its European Conference in Madrid. The company was specifically honored for workplace leadership in Denmark, Ireland and Norway.

"Being named one of the Best Workplaces in Europe is a tremendous honor for Abbott, especially given the award is based primarily on employee feedback. It's clear that Abbott employees are passionate about the work they do to improve the health of people in Europe and around the world," said Eckhard Hofsaess, senior HR director, Europe, Abbott. "We focus on connecting people with their potential through training, mentoring and leadership development programs, and by providing employees with the flexibility and support they need to build extraordinary careers."

So far in 2010 Abbott has been honored as a top employer in 16 countries across Europe: Austria, Belgium, Denmark, France, Finland, Germany, Greece, Ireland, Italy, the Netherlands, Norway, Portugal, Spain, Sweden, Switzerland and the United Kingdom. Creating a leading workplace for more than 20,000 Abbott employees in Europe is a priority for advancing Abbott's ability to bring forward innovative new devices, diagnostics, nutritional products and pharmaceuticals. Beyond Europe, Abbott also is recognized as a top employer in countries around the world, including Brazil, Canada, South Korea and the U.S.

"These honors in Europe highlight Abbott's efforts to provide a consistent global approach to people management across all its businesses, while also providing flexibility for targeted initiatives that meet the local needs of employees and Abbott's growing businesses in Europe and around the world," said Hofsaess.

About the Best Workplaces in Europe:
The Great Place to Work Institute Europe selects the Best Workplaces in Europe from more than 1,300 companies that participate in local-country Best Workplaces surveys across Europe. The local country surveys have the same basic methodology that combine the results from the employee survey Trust Index and the management survey Culture Audit. The opinion of employees is the most important element of the evaluation.

About Abbott:
Abbott is a global, broad-based health care company devoted to the discovery, development, manufacture and marketing of pharmaceuticals and medical products, including nutritionals, devices and diagnostics. The company employs approximately 83,000 people and markets its products in more than 130 countries.
